Maurizio Tomasi <[EMAIL PROTECTED]> writes:
> In fact, `my-eval-in-module' is defined to be
> 'eval'
This is wrong. For guile < 1.5.x, it should be set to eval-in-module.
Hmm. What does
guile -c '(write (minor-version))'
say? I suspect it says "4.1", and that's why you're seeing this
problem.
Could you try in scm/tex.scm, at:
(define my-eval-in-module eval)
(if (or (equal? (minor-version) "4")
(equal? (minor-version) "3.4"))
(begin
(set! my-eval-in-module eval-in-module)
))
adding (equal? (minor-version) "4.1"), like so:
(define my-eval-in-module eval)
(if (or (equal? (minor-version) "4")
(equal? (minor-version) "4.1")
(equal? (minor-version) "3.4"))
(begin
(set! my-eval-in-module eval-in-module)
))
--
Jan Nieuwenhuizen <[EMAIL PROTECTED]> | GNU LilyPond - The music typesetter
http://www.xs4all.nl/~jantien | http://www.lilypond.org
_______________________________________________
Lilypond-user mailing list
[EMAIL PROTECTED]
http://mail.gnu.org/mailman/listinfo/lilypond-user